Market Overview: Port Communication Solutions in Smart Maritime Infrastructure

The Port Communication Solutions Market plays a foundational role in enabling digital coordination, operational safety, and real-time data exchange within modern port ecosystems. These systems integrate advanced communication technologies, including radio networks, IoT-enabled devices, and centralized software platforms, to optimize maritime traffic management and cargo operations.

In 2025, the global market size is estimated at US$ 2,913 million, and is projected to reach US$ 5,084 million by 2032, expanding at a CAGR of 8.4% during 2026–2032. Growth is primarily driven by the accelerated digitalization of global ports and increasing investments in smart logistics infrastructure.

From an operational perspective, Port Communication Solutions serve as the backbone of maritime coordination systems, ensuring seamless interaction between vessel operators, port authorities, logistics providers, and customs agencies. These systems are increasingly critical in reducing congestion, improving turnaround time, and enhancing port security.


Digital Transformation Drivers in Global Port Infrastructure

The expansion of the Port Communication Solutions Market is strongly linked to the global transition toward smart and automated port ecosystems.

First, increasing global trade volumes and container throughput are placing significant pressure on traditional port communication systems. Over the past six months, major ports in Asia and Europe have reported rising congestion levels, reinforcing the need for integrated digital communication platforms to optimize vessel scheduling and berth allocation.

Second, the integration of IoT, 5G private networks, and AI-based traffic management systems is transforming port operations from reactive coordination models to predictive and automated systems. These technologies enable real-time tracking of cargo flows and vessel movements.

Third, stricter maritime safety regulations and cybersecurity requirements are pushing ports to upgrade legacy communication systems with secure, encrypted, and interoperable digital platforms.


Market Segmentation Analysis

By Type

  • Equipment
  • Software

Equipment solutions, including radio communication systems and network infrastructure, continue to dominate in terms of installed base, while software solutions are growing rapidly due to increasing demand for centralized port management platforms, data analytics, and automation integration.

By Application

  • Commercial Port
  • Industrial Port
  • Others

Commercial ports represent the largest application segment due to high container throughput and international shipping activity. Industrial ports are increasingly adopting advanced communication systems to support specialized cargo handling, including energy, chemicals, and bulk materials.


Competitive Landscape and Key Market Participants

The Port Communication Solutions Market is moderately consolidated, with global telecom providers, industrial communication specialists, and maritime technology firms competing across hardware, software, and integrated system offerings.

Key players include:

  • Nokia
  • Schneider Electric
  • Sepura
  • Teltronic
  • BAI Communications
  • Altai Technologies

Additional participants such as Procom Radios, AST Networks, and American International Radio contribute to niche segments, particularly in maritime radio systems and localized port communication infrastructure.

Competitive differentiation is increasingly defined by system interoperability, network latency performance, cybersecurity resilience, and integration capability with port management platforms.

Cross-Sector Insight: Discrete vs Process Systems in Port Communication Infrastructure

The Port Communication Solutions Market demonstrates a hybrid industrial structure combining elements of discrete and process system engineering.

Hardware components such as radios, antennas, and network devices follow discrete manufacturing logic, emphasizing modular production and assembly. In contrast, communication networks and data platforms operate as continuous process systems, requiring real-time data flow management and system-wide synchronization.

This hybrid structure introduces complexity in system integration, requiring high interoperability standards and unified communication protocols across heterogeneous equipment providers.


Regional Market Dynamics and Infrastructure Development

Asia-Pacific remains the fastest-growing region for port communication solutions, driven by large-scale port expansion projects in China, Singapore, and India. These regions are heavily investing in smart port infrastructure to enhance global trade competitiveness.

Europe continues to lead in regulatory-driven digitalization, focusing on maritime safety standards, emissions monitoring, and cybersecurity compliance. North America shows strong adoption in large container ports, particularly in integrating AI-based logistics optimization systems.

Recent six-month industry observations indicate increased public-private partnerships in port modernization projects, particularly in emerging economies seeking to upgrade aging maritime infrastructure.


Market Challenges and Operational Constraints

Despite strong growth momentum, the Port Communication Solutions Market faces several structural challenges.

System interoperability remains a key challenge due to the coexistence of legacy communication infrastructure and modern digital platforms. Additionally, cybersecurity risks in port communication networks are increasing as ports become more digitally interconnected.

Other constraints include:

  • High capital expenditure for full system modernization
  • Complex integration across multi-vendor ecosystems
  • Regulatory fragmentation across maritime jurisdictions
  • Network latency and reliability challenges in large port environments
